Other addresses:
5th Floor, Business Tower, Serafi Mega Mall
P.O. Box 279 Tahlia Street
Jeddah, Not Applicable 23411
SA
Saudi Art Council, GoldMoor, Al-Zahra’a
Jeddah 23425
SA
Physical Address
5th floor, office tower, Serafi Mega Mall
Jeddah 23441
Saudi Arabia